Full-service community schools

We all want to advance solutions to help students — no matter what they look like, where they live or how much money their parents make — thrive and lead healthy and fulfilling lives.

Unfortunately, the wealthiest few and their backers are using Minnesota’s gross racial disparities and opportunity gaps to push more standardized testing, narrowing curriculum and privatizing our public schools. And these strategies do nothing to improve educational outcomes for our students.

Full-service community schools offer a better, proven path. Communities from Deer River to Rochester are bringing community services into the school and empowering the people closest to students – parents, educators and neighbors – to transform schools to respond to their needs.
